Premium member Presentation Transcript Import AVCHD to Final Cut Pro X on Mac solution: Import AVCHD to Final Cut Pro X on Mac solution MagicPowerPoint Presentation: "Can FCPX import AVCHD files directly, or do they still need to be converted first? I have MTS files from a Panasonic GH2 digital camera that are in AVCHD that are grayed out when I try to import them. I was confused too, with my Panasonic AF-100. Don't use the Import Files command - use Import from Camera. You'll see the interface that shows all the clips visually, scrubbable , the whole nine yards." from discussion applePowerPoint Presentation: AVCHD is a highly compressed video format and often recorded by Camcorder like JVC GZ-HM400, Sony HDR-SR10E and Canon VIXIA HFS10 etc in AVCHD (MTS, M2TS,TS) format.
